The wetlands at the Top End of Australia are home to a spectacular diversity of birdlife and wildlife. Each year the tropical monsoon brings flood waters to replenish the rivers, and this ignites a cycle of environmental re-birth. And just to the East of all this is Arnhem Land, a stronghold of Australia’s indigenous culture.
